Karim Zito Urges Asante Kotoko to Sharpen Finishing Ahead of Kwara United Clash

Asante Kotoko head coach Abdul Karim Zito has challenged his squad to be more ruthless in front of goal as they prepare to face Kwara United in the CAF Confederation Cup.

The Porcupine Warriors will host the Nigerian side on Sunday at the Accra Sports Stadium in the first leg of their preliminary-round showdown, with kickoff set for 3 p.m.

Addressing the media ahead of the tie, Karim Zito admitted that wastefulness in attack has been a recurring concern for his team. He revealed that goal conversion has been a major focus during recent training sessions.

“We are working. There is no training we are doing without practising goal scoring. Every session ends with goal scoring, so I think we are working on our goal scoring. I hope and wish they will apply what we have taught them,” the coach told AKSC Media.

Kotoko are aiming to establish a strong advantage at home before travelling for the return leg, and Zito believes that efficiency in the final third could prove decisive in securing progression to the next round.
